Tabraiz Shamsi Unveils the “Final Boss” of Slingers as Matheesha Pathirana Prepares for IPL Return
South African spinner Tabraiz Shamsi recently captured the attention of the cricket world by sharing a viral video of a young bowler with a distinctly unorthodox, round-arm action. The clip, filmed during a local match in India, drew immediate comparisons to Sri Lankan fast bowling icons Lasith Malinga and Matheesha Pathirana. Shamsi captioned the post, “We had Malinga.. then we got Pathirana… Meet the final boss now,” highlighting the enduring effectiveness of the low-arm release in modern cricket.
The Evolution of the Slinging Action
Malinga revolutionized death bowling with his low-arm release, making yorkers difficult for batters to pick up due to the unusual trajectory. Years later, Pathirana emerged through the ranks with a strikingly similar mechanics, earning the nickname “Baby Malinga.” Pathirana has since developed into a premier fast bowler in the Indian Premier League, relying on his unique release point to execute wide yorkers and dipping slower deliveries.
Matheesha Pathirana’s Chennai Super Kings Journey
While internet speculation generated excitement over the next generation of slingers, Pathirana is finalizing his preparations for the upcoming IPL season. Correcting widespread online misinformation regarding a high-priced move to the Kolkata Knight Riders, Pathirana remains a core component of the Chennai Super Kings (CSK). The franchise retained the fast bowler for Rs 13 crore ahead of the mega auction, cementing his role as their primary death-overs specialist.
Pathirana previously dealt with a calf strain sustained during international duty, which caused him to miss the early stages of past tournaments. After completing a rigorous rehabilitation program and passing fitness assessments administered by Sri Lanka Cricket, he is cleared for full participation. The CSK medical staff will monitor his workload closely during initial training sessions to prevent injury recurrence before fielding him in competitive matches.
